如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

探索openpyxl官网:Excel数据处理的利器

探索openpyxl官网:Excel数据处理的利器

在数据处理和分析领域,Excel无疑是许多人首选的工具。然而,当我们需要在编程环境中操作Excel文件时,openpyxl 就成为了一个不可或缺的Python库。今天,我们将深入探讨openpyxl官网,了解其功能、应用场景以及如何利用这个强大的工具来提升我们的工作效率。

openpyxl官网简介

openpyxl官网openpyxl.readthedocs.io)是openpyxl项目的官方文档网站。该网站提供了详尽的文档,包括安装指南、API参考、教程和常见问题解答。无论你是初学者还是经验丰富的开发者,都能在这里找到有用的信息。

安装与配置

要开始使用openpyxl,首先需要通过pip进行安装:

pip install openpyxl

安装完成后,你可以通过导入库来验证安装是否成功:

import openpyxl

主要功能

openpyxl的主要功能包括:

  1. 读取Excel文件:可以读取.xlsx文件中的数据,包括单元格值、格式、公式等。
  2. 写入Excel文件:能够创建新的Excel文件或修改现有的文件,添加数据、格式化单元格、插入图片等。
  3. 样式和格式:支持对单元格应用各种样式,如字体、颜色、边框、对齐方式等。
  4. 图表:可以生成各种类型的图表,如柱状图、折线图、饼图等。
  5. 数据验证:设置单元格的数据验证规则,确保输入数据的准确性。

应用场景

openpyxl在实际应用中非常广泛,以下是一些常见的应用场景:

  • 数据分析:从Excel文件中提取数据进行分析,生成报告。
  • 自动化报表:定期生成财务报表、销售报告等,减少人工操作。
  • 数据迁移:将数据从一个Excel文件迁移到另一个文件或数据库中。
  • 批量处理:对大量Excel文件进行批量操作,如格式化、数据清洗等。
  • 教育和培训:用于教学演示,展示如何用Python处理Excel数据。

案例分享

让我们看一个简单的例子,如何用openpyxl创建一个Excel文件并写入数据:

from openpyxl import Workbook

# 创建一个新的工作簿
wb = Workbook()

# 选择活动工作表
ws = wb.active

# 写入数据
ws['A1'] = "Hello"
ws['B1'] = "World!"

# 保存文件
wb.save("sample.xlsx")

这个例子展示了如何创建一个新的Excel文件并写入简单的文本数据。

社区与支持

openpyxl拥有一个活跃的社区,用户可以在GitHub上提出问题、报告bug或贡献代码。官网提供了讨论区和邮件列表,方便用户交流经验和解决问题。

法律与合规

使用openpyxl时,请确保遵守相关的数据保护法规,如《中华人民共和国网络安全法》等,避免未经授权访问或处理他人数据。

总结

openpyxl作为一个强大的Excel处理工具,其官网提供了丰富的资源和支持,使得无论是初学者还是专业开发者都能轻松上手。通过openpyxl,我们可以大大提高工作效率,减少重复劳动,实现数据处理的自动化。无论是数据分析、报表生成还是数据迁移,openpyxl都能为你提供强有力的支持。希望通过本文的介绍,你能对openpyxl官网有更深入的了解,并在实际工作中灵活运用。

通过openpyxl,我们不仅可以处理Excel文件,还能通过编程的方式实现更复杂的数据操作和分析,真正做到让数据为我们所用。